Job description

About the Role

We are conducting a confidential search for a Senior Manager specializing in Talent and Organisation Performance to join a prominent, diversified organization based in Dubai. This role is ideal for a seasoned Talent Management and Organisation Development expert who thrives on creating and building frameworks rather than merely maintaining existing systems.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design and continuously enhance the enterprise-wide Performance Management system, encompassing goal setting, rating mechanisms, calibration, governance, and reporting.
  • Create an Organizational Balanced Scorecard that translates business strategies into quantifiable business and individual objectives.
  • Develop and refine Job Architecture, covering job families, levels, detailed role descriptions, and oversee governance structures.
  • Manage job evaluation and benchmarking processes, preferably using tools such as Mercer IPE or Korn Ferry Hay, in collaboration with Total Rewards.
  • Establish frameworks for critical roles and talent identification, coordinate talent reviews, and lead succession planning efforts.
  • Convert talent-related decisions into actionable initiatives involving employee development, mobility, retention, and workforce management.
  • Spearhead people transformation projects from conceptual design, through execution, change management, to adoption.
  • Utilize advanced people analytics, artificial intelligence, and automation technologies to enhance decision-making and optimize people management processes.
  • Work closely with senior organizational leaders to provide structured insights and challenge complex human resources topics.

Candidate Profile and Requirements

  • Between 5 to over 8 years of meaningful experience in Talent Management, Organisation Development, HR Strategy, or people transformation roles.
  • Experience in a Centre of Excellence, consulting setting, or a complex enterprise environment is advantageous.
  • Proven capability in designing and implementing people frameworks from the ground up rather than simply managing established methods.
  • Hands-on expertise in Performance Management, succession/critical talent management, and Job Architecture with job evaluation.
  • Demonstrated experience in formulating or deploying organizational Balanced Scorecards across multiple business sectors.
  • Practical knowledge of Mercer IPE and/or Korn Ferry Hay job evaluation methodologies.
  • Deep understanding of how Talent Management, Organisation Development, and Total Rewards interrelate.
  • Exceptional senior stakeholder engagement, facilitation, and influencing skills.
  • Strong analytical mindset combined with commercial insight; a keen interest in AI, automation, workforce analytics, and evolving work paradigms.
